About this route:
A direct, nonstop flight between Teniente Vidal Airfield (GXQ), Coyhaique, Chile and Lanseria International Airport (HLA), Lanseria, South Africa would travel a Great Circle distance of 5,410 miles (or 8,706 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Teniente Vidal Airfield and Lanseria International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Lanseria International Airport (HLA):
- On 11 November 2013 the airport opened its new 45-meter-wide 07/25 Runway and also closing the existing 30-meter-wide 06/24 runway.
- In addition to being known as "Lanseria International Airport", another name for HLA is "Lanseria".
- The furthest airport from Lanseria International Airport (HLA) is Hana Airport (HNM), which is nearly antipodal to Lanseria International Airport (meaning Lanseria International Airport is almost on the exact opposite side of the Earth from Hana Airport), and is located 12,002 miles (19,316 kilometers) away in Hana, Hawaii, United States.
- The closest airport to Lanseria International Airport (HLA) is Grand Central Airport (GCJ), which is located only 14 miles (22 kilometers) ESE of HLA.
- The airport was officially opened by the Minister of Transport at the time, Hannes Rall, on 16 August 1974.
- Lanseria International Airport (HLA) currently has only 1 runway.
- Because of Lanseria International Airport's high elevation of 4,520 feet, planes must typically fly at a faster airspeed in order to takeoff or land at HLA. Combined with a high temperature, this could make HLA a "Hot & High" airport, where the air density is lower than it would otherwise be at sea level.
